FORTH has one serious problem. Like your friend said, "Not everyone can handle" it. In organizations that hire programmers based on buzzword compliance and cost, it's only natural all FORTH code would be rewritten in something more... popular. It's true FORTH successes are most visible in not very visible niches. There was a time every Sun and Apple computer came with a FORTH interpreter in ROM and most SPARC-based servers probably still do. It is a beautiful language, if you can handle it. |
